Tired of agenda-driven basketball talk that only offers glimpses of the truth? Wish there was a place you could get the full picture? Basketball Illuminati offers you salvation. Go behind the scenes with exclusive analysis previously restricted from the general public. Fearless NBA Insiders Amin Elhassan and Tom Haberstroh peel back the curtain on why things happen in the NBA.

What is Basketball Illuminati about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A unique blend of basketball analysis and humor characterizes this podcast, as the hosts explore the intricacies of the NBA beyond typical discussions. Engaging topics range from player performances, trades, and officiating controversies to humorous ailments of the league, providing listeners with both in-depth insights and light-hearted banter. Episode highlights include creative drafts, evaluations of player dynamics, and the latest trends in basketball analytics. The show captures the dynamic narratives of the NBA and intersperses them with comedic elements, making it appealing to both serious basketball fans and those looking for entertainment.
